    I didn't like Froch for a long time. First saw him when he won bronze at the World amateur championships and had high hopes for him as a pro. But early on he looked slow and technically very flawed. I became frustrated by his lack of progress as he kept making the same technical mistakes. I basically gave up on him and never expected him to achieve much.

    But he won me over when he actually lost to Kessler. I was rooting for Kessler and expected him to blow Froch away inside 6 rounds. But Froch surprised me and fought on equal terms for most of the fight. In fact by the end of it while I thought he lost, I thought he also fought below his usual level, he gave away rounds by not pulling the trigger often enough.

    I realised then that Froch was far better than I thought and while he was still very flawed he was able to make up for that but simply being tougher and hungrier that his opponents. When he then out boxed AA I begun to warm to him and when he beat Bute I became a fan.
